Supreme Court of India · 2001-07-27

Union Of India (Uoi) vs R. Rajeshwaran And Anr.

Judgment text excerpt

The Supreme Court, while transferring a writ appeal under Article 139A, upheld the necessity of implementing a 15% reservation for admissions to MBBS/BDS courses without considering state-specific reservations. The Court recognized that varying state reservations could lead to inequality in opportunities for students across different states. It modified the previous formula established in Pradeep Jain (Dr) v. Union of India, directing that at least 15% of total seats in medical colleges should be filled based on the All India Entrance Examination, ensuring fairness and equality in admissions.
